RM2AHT6Y8–Artist unknown. Box. 1650–1700. Eastern Massachusetts. Red oak and white pine The most common object in a colonial home, a small, lidded rectangular storage box would have held personal articles, such as household items, writing implements, or a Bible. They were decorated simply, usually only on the front, with stylized plants or vegetation and geometric lines. The Art Institute’s box is segmented by an upper band of intersecting lunettes with intervening foliate leaves and a lower border with repeating floral S-scrolls. RM2DT6CKB–Side Chair, Mahogany, white oak, white pine, beech, eastern white pine, 41 13/16 × 18 1/8 × 19 1/2 in. (106.2 × 46 × 49.5 cm), This side chair is one of a set of six. The splats are pierced forming a cypher, an interlocking monogram of the initials RML, for the original owners, Robert and Margaret Livingston. Similar mirror-image monograms can be found engraved on silver made at this time. With its wide horseshoe-shaped seat and large claw-and-ball feet, this chair is a superb example of mid-eighteenth century New York furniture., Made in New York, New York, American, 18th century, Furniture
